History

An unofficial passenger service operated by the contractor ran from 28th May until 27th July 1872. The station was officially opened in 1875 and closed 81 years later in 1956.Hay,P "Steaming Through the Isle Of Wight",: Midhurst, Middleton, 1988 In its early years it was busy on market days when farmers took their cattle to Newport market, and in later years it carried the local

Stationmasters

*Frederick George Drudge ca. 1881 - 1889 (formerly station master at Haven Street, afterwards station master at Freshwater) *Mr. Tutton from 1889 *F. Drake ca. 1906 *Frederick Dew ca. 1910 ca. 1915
